TinCaps to Put Fans' Photos on Jerseys

July 8, 2014 - Midwest League (MWL1)
Fort Wayne TinCaps News Release


FORT WAYNE, Ind. - The 2014 season at Parkview Field has been one of BIG FUN, and the TinCaps want to thank their fans for their support.

"We believe we have the best fans in Minor League Baseball," said Michael Limmer, TinCaps Vice President - Marketing.

That's why Friday, August 29 will be Fan Appreciation Night at Parkview Field for Fort Wayne's 7:05 p.m. game against the West Michigan Whitecaps. This year the TinCaps look to express their appreciation on their sleeves - literally. With permission, the team will be using photos of fans for their Fan Appreciation Night jerseys. Here's how it'll work...

If fans "like" or "comment" on the TinCaps' Facebook post regarding Fan Appreciation Night jerseys by Monday, July 14 at 5:00 p.m. Eastern Time, the team will put their Facebook profile pictures on Fort Wayne's one-of-a-kind jerseys.

Within the first hour of posting, more than 100 fans had liked or commented on the TinCaps' post.

"We'll be able to fit hundreds of fans' photos on the jersey," Limmer said.

These Fan Appreciation Night jerseys will be given away, right off the players' backs, at random to fans in attendance during the game on Friday, August 29. Fans must be present to win.

Please note: By "liking" or "commenting on" the TinCaps' Fan Appreciation Night jerseys Facebook post, fans are granting permission to use their photo not only on the jersey, but also in promotional material leading up to the game. Also, images deemed inappropriate will not be included on the jersey design.
